Transaction a15fc5b45fa3c7f993c621e938af61a3685f17863cfeb9859ce9441bf2931fc4

2 Input
2 Outputs
  • a15fc5b45fa3c7f993c621e938af61a3685f17863cfeb9859ce9441bf2931fc4:0
  • value  25948254
    address  38cZP1a95HkV8mQEBwSCdgBUS2WuYbVi4d
  • a15fc5b45fa3c7f993c621e938af61a3685f17863cfeb9859ce9441bf2931fc4:1
  • value  21840720
    address  3HWcwRWhWonEdqfhQ784xXGZ69rKDRqEYt